The Andy Griffith Show - S04E25 - Divorce, Mountain Style
 

The Andy Griffith Show season 4 episode 25

Divorce, Mountain Style

 
Charlene Darling returns to Mayberry and announces that she has divorced her husband and now, according to folklore, must marry Andy. Desperate for a way out, Andy reads up on mountain folklore and finds a peculiar ritual that will void the marriage, if only he can get Barney to ride the horse.

The Andy Griffith Show season 4 episode 25 Recap and FAQ

icon

Episode Summary

Charlene Darling Wash visits Andy and Barney with a mysterious request, leading to a whimsical journey involving a bizarre divorce ritual she performs in the woods. Mistakenly believing she's curing an illness, Andy and Barney discover she's actually trying to divorce her husband, Dud Wash, and proposes marriage to Andy as part of her plan. The situation escalates with the Darlings assuming Andy's involvement, prompting a folklore-inspired solution involving a white horse and a rider dressed in black. Barney reluctantly takes on the role, enacting a curse that ultimately reunites Charlene and Dud, averting Andy's unintended marriage and ending the episode with a communal celebration.

Full Episode S04E25 Recap

### Andy and Barney Discuss Bicycle Kits - Andy and Barney discuss the practicality of transparent versus solid black bicycle tool kits. - Barney prefers privacy for his kit contents, while Andy sees the practicality in transparency. ### Charlene's Mysterious Visit - Charlene Darling Wash visits Andy and Barney, requesting Andy to drive her to an unspecified location. - Despite Andy's attempts to glean more information, Charlene remains secretive about her destination. ### The Ritual in the Woods - Charlene, using a shovel from Andy's car, performs a mysterious ritual involving burying a sack with specific items and incantations. - Andy and Barney speculate it's for curing sickness, but Charlene reveals it's a ritual for divorcing her husband, Dud Wash. ### Charlene Proposes to Andy - Charlene declares her intention to marry Andy as part of her plan to divorce Dud, leaving Andy and Barney bewildered. ### The Darlings and Divorce Proceedings - Charlene's actions lead to confusion and concern among the Darlings about the legitimacy and implications of her "divorce" ritual. - Mr. Darling and his sons confront Andy, assuming his involvement and potential marriage to Charlene. ### Barney's Plan and Dud's Challenge - Barney seeks a folklore antidote to nullify the divorce, while Dud Wash confronts Andy, proposing various bizarre methods to settle their dispute. ### The White Horse Intervention - A plan involving a white horse and a rider dressed in black aims to exploit mountain folklore to cancel the marriage arrangement. - Barney, despite allergies and reluctance, agrees to ride the horse to enact the plan. ### The Ceremony Interrupted - As the Darlings prepare for the wedding ceremony, Barney's white horse ride is intended to trigger a folklore curse to stop the marriage. - The plan works, rekindling Charlene's relationship with Dud, nullifying her intention to marry Andy. ### Reconciliation and Celebration - The episode concludes with Charlene and Dud reconciling, and the Darlings, along with Andy and Barney, celebrating with music.

Frequently Asked Questions

What was Charlene Darling Wash's reason for visiting Andy and Barney?

Charlene visited to ask Andy to drive her to a mysterious location for a ritual she claimed was part of a divorce proceeding from Dud Wash.

What items did Charlene bury during her ritual?

She buried the beak of an owl, four tail feathers from a chicken hawk, a piece of bacon, and a broken comb.

What was the purpose of Charlene's ritual?

The ritual was intended to divorce her husband, Dud Wash, without her explicitly stating it initially.

Did Charlene intend to cure a sickness with her ritual?

No, contrary to Andy and Barney's initial belief, the ritual was not for curing any sickness but for obtaining a divorce.

How did Charlene propose to Andy?

After performing her ritual, Charlene announced her intention to marry Andy as part of her divorce plan from Dud.

How did the Darlings react to the news of Charlene's divorce and her proposal to Andy?

The Darlings, particularly Mr. Darling, were confused and assumed Andy had a role in Charlene's decision, leading to discussions about the marriage.

What solution did Barney find to stop the marriage between Andy and Charlene?

Barney discovered folklore that suggested a ritual involving a white horse and a black rider could nullify the divorce proceedings.

What was the outcome of Barney's white horse plan?

The plan successfully invoked a folklore curse, leading to Charlene and Dud's reconciliation and the cancellation of any marriage plans with Andy.

How did the episode conclude?

The episode concluded with Charlene and Dud reconciling, and a celebration with the Darlings, Andy, and Barney.
